As weather turned warm and tea leaves grew faster, many places in China have entered tea harvest season.

Recently, farmers are busy in harvesting tea leaves ahead of the Qingming Festival, which falls on April 5 this year, to produce the Mingqian (literally "pre-Qingming") tea, which are made of the very first tea sprouts in spring and considered to be of high quality.
